I went in with my son a couple of weeks ago for dinner. We sat at the bar and ordered our drinks. I already knew what I wanted for dinner, and my son decided quickly, so we put in our food order.The martinis had barely been set in front of us when our food was delivered! I’m all for making sure that the food doesn’t sit under a heat lamp waiting for a server to bring it to my table but this was nuts!While I understand that my beef short ribs were probably roasted slowly in a batch, the speed with which it arrived left the impression that it was just ladled onto my plate as if from a Golden Corral buffet. The only discernible “spice” was salt, and if there was ever any beef flavor it was cooked right out of the meat!My son’s chicken Marsala also bore no evidence of any direct interaction with a “chef” nor with the spice rack. How does a dish like chicken Marsala come out bland?The only bright spots of our visit were the dirty martinis and the affable bartender. She had a very professional demeanor and I’m pretty sure she noticed our dismay at the Jetsons-quick appearance of our food (though she didn’t say anything).In summary, we were served overpriced, mediocre food that would not stand up to comparison with any decent restaurant in NYC (or even on Shrewsbury Street in Worcester).
